Job Description

An opportunity is available for a Registered Nurse (RN) with a specialty in Medical-Surgical Oncology to work on a contract basis in Dallas, TX. This role offers the chance to provide advanced nursing care to oncology patients, applying clinical expertise in a fast-paced hospital setting.

Responsibilities:

  • Deliver compassionate, high-quality nursing care to patients with cancer.
  • Monitor patient conditions and respond to changes in symptoms or treatment side effects.
  • Collaborate effectively with multidisciplinary teams including physicians, specialists, and support staff.
  • Administer chemotherapy and other oncology treatments following established protocols.
  • Educate patients and families regarding treatment plans, medications, and self-care after discharge.
  • Maintain accurate and detailed patient records in compliance with healthcare regulations.

Qualifications/Desired Experience:

  • Valid Registered Nurse (RN) license.
  • Experience in Medical-Surgical nursing with a focus on oncology preferred.
  • Familiarity with oncology treatments, chemotherapy administration, and symptom management.
  • Strong assessment, critical thinking, and communication skills.
  • Ability to work in a dynamic environment and provide patient-centered care.
